Event Analysis

SOL Strategies Inc. (NASDAQ: STKE, CSE: HODL) has closed its acquisition of HoudiniSwap LLC for a total consideration of USD $18 million, according to the company's press release and confirmed by multiple market reports. The deal — first announced May 4, 2026 — was structured as $7 million cash and $4 million in shares at closing, with deferred cash and a performance-linked earn-out of up to $10 million tied to Adjusted EBITDA exceeding a $2.5 million annual hurdle.

Houdini is not a speculative acquisition target: the platform reportedly processed approximately $2.5 billion in cumulative swap volume, generated more than $13 million in revenue in 2025, and maintained 32 exchange partner integrations as a non-custodial, privacy-focused cross-chain swap aggregator. For a listed crypto equity to acquire a DeFi-native protocol with a demonstrable revenue track record is meaningful — it signals that the global acquisition and consolidation wave in crypto infrastructure is moving beyond treasury-accumulation plays into operationally accretive M&A.

Strategically, SOL Strategies is positioning itself as a vertically integrated Solana ecosystem operator — combining validator services, institutional staking, STKESOL, and now a live cross-chain swap aggregator under one roof. This mirrors the cross-sector acquisition repricing dynamic seen across crypto-adjacent public companies that are attempting to diversify beyond single-revenue streams. The deal also lands squarely within the broader self-custody and cross-chain infrastructure narrative, as HoudiniSwap's privacy-preserving, non-custodial design aligns with a regulatory environment increasingly distinguishing between custodial and non-custodial services.

What This Means for Traders

For Solana spot traders, the direct effect on SOL price is indirect but real. Deals like this reinforce the Solana ecosystem's institutional credibility — adding revenue-generating infrastructure layers that attract sustained developer and capital interest rather than speculative flow. SOL is currently trading at $74.74, down 5.32% in the past 24 hours (24h range: $72.22–$75.66), so the near-term price is under macro pressure. This acquisition is a medium-term narrative catalyst, not an immediate price trigger — confirmation of accretive financials from STKE quarterly reports will be the real signal.

The more direct trading implication sits with STKE equity CFD positioning. The earn-out structure — up to $10 million contingent on HoudiniSwap sustaining $2.5 million+ EBITDA annually — means execution risk is real. If Houdini's 2025 revenue momentum carries forward, the deal looks accretive and could re-rate the stock higher. If DeFi swap volumes compress (likely in a broader risk-off environment), the earn-out erodes. Traders monitoring this should watch HoudiniSwap's swap volume trends as a leading indicator. The M&A acquisition wave theme suggests broader sector repricing could also benefit comparable crypto infrastructure equities.

For the DeFi sector broadly, a public company paying $18 million for a cross-chain aggregator with $13 million annual revenue (roughly 1.4x revenue multiple) sets a reference valuation for similar protocols — relevant for anyone tracking DeFi structural reset opportunities or holding assets correlated to aggregator/bridge infrastructure narratives.
